Yen Hits Near One-Month High on Intervention Speculation at 160 Per Dollar

The yen strengthened to a near one-month high against the dollar on September 3, 2026, as markets speculated Tokyo might intervene. The yen sat near 160 per dollar as of September 1, a level that previously triggered coordinated Japan-US intervention. Tokyo spent roughly $59 billion in August defending the currency, only to see gains fade within weeks.
